metayer

/met-uh-yey, mey-tuh-/US // ˌmɛt əˈyeɪ, ˌmeɪ tə- //

Definitions

n.名词 noun
  1. 1
    • : a person who works the land using tools, seed, etc., furnished by the landlord and who receives a share of the harvest in compensation.
